this square - based oblique pyramid has a volume of $125\\ m^3$. what is the height of the pyramid? $\square$ m

Explanation:

Step1: Recall the volume formula for a pyramid

The volume \( V \) of a pyramid is given by the formula \( V=\frac{1}{3}Bh \), where \( B \) is the area of the base and \( h \) is the height.

Step2: Calculate the area of the square base

The base is a square with side length \( s = 5\space m \). The area of a square is \( B=s^2 \), so \( B = 5^2=25\space m^2 \).

Step3: Substitute the known values into the volume formula and solve for \( h \)

We know that \( V = 125\space m^3 \) and \( B = 25\space m^2 \). Substituting into \( V=\frac{1}{3}Bh \), we get \( 125=\frac{1}{3}\times25\times h \). First, simplify the right - hand side: \( \frac{1}{3}\times25\times h=\frac{25h}{3} \). Then, solve for \( h \) by multiplying both sides of the equation by \( 3 \): \( 125\times3 = 25h \), which gives \( 375 = 25h \). Then divide both sides by \( 25 \): \( h=\frac{375}{25}=15 \).

Answer:

\( 15 \)
